40 Bible Verses about Standing
Most Relevant Verses
But he, being full of the Holy Spirit, looking intently into Heaven, saw the glory of God, and Jesus standing on the right hand of God;
[And one said to Him, "Behold, Thy mother and Thy brothers are standing without, seeking to speak to Thee."]
"And, going forth about the third hour, he saw others standing in the marketplace idle;
And after a little while, those who stood by, having come, said to Peter, "Truly you also are one of them; for even your speech makes you manifest."
And he said to those standing by, 'Take away from him the pound, and give it to him who has the ten pounds.'
And they, having heard it, were going out, one by one, from the eldest to the last; and Jesus was left alone, and the woman, where she was, in the midst.
saying, "The prison-house we found shut in all safety, and the prison-keepers standing at the doors; but, having opened, we found no one within."
And there appeared to him an angel of the Lord, standing on the right side of the altar of incense.
And a vision appeared to Paul by night: a certain man of Macedonia was standing, and beseeching him, saying, "Crossing over into Macedonia, help us!"
After this I saw four angels standing at the four corners of the earth, holding the four winds of the earth, that no wind should blow on the earth, or on the sea, or upon any tree.
And the angel, answering, said to him, "I am Gabriel, who have been standing near before God, and I was sent to speak to you, and to proclaim these glad tidings to you.
After these things I saw, and, behold, a great multitude, which no one could number, out of every nation, and of all tribes and peoples and tongues, standing before the throne, and before the Lamb, arrayed in white robes, and palms in their hands;
And I saw the seven angels who stand before God, and there were given to them seven trumpets.
"And, when ye pray, ye shall not be as the hypocrites; for they love to pray, standing in the synagogues and in the corners of the streets, that they may be seen by men: verily I say to you, they have their reward.
And whensoever ye stand praying, forgive, if ye have aught against any; that your Father also Who is in Heaven may forgive you your trespasses."
The Pharisee, having taken his stand, was praying these things with himself: 'God, I thank Thee that I am not as the rest of men, extortioners, unjust, adulterers, or even as this tax-collector!
Who are you that judge another's servant? To his own lord he stands or falls. But he shall be made to stand; for the Lord is able to make him stand.
But you??hy do you judge your brother? or you also??hy do you despise your brother? for we shall all stand before the judgment seat of God.
And Jesus stood before the governor, and the governor questioned Him, saying, "Art Thou the King of the Jews?" And Jesus said to him, "You say it."
"The men of Nineveh will rise up in the judgment with this generation, and condemn it; because they repented at the preaching of Jonah; and, behold, something more than Jonah is here.
And Paul, perceiving that the one part was of the Sadducees, and the other of the Pharisees, was crying out in the Sanhedrin, "Brethren, I am a Pharisee, a son of Pharisees; concerning the hope and resurrection from the dead, I am being judged."
And Paul said, "I am standing at Caesar's judgment-seat, where I ought to be judged. To the Jews I have done no wrong, as you also very well know.
And I saw the dead, the great and the small, standing before the throne; and books were opened; and another book was opened, which is the book of life; and the dead were judged out of the things that were written in the books, according to their works.
Therefore, my beloved brethren, become steadfast, immovable, abounding in the work of the Lord, knowing that your labor is not in vain in the Lord.
And, when these things begin to come to pass, look up, and lift up your heads; because your redemption is drawing near."
through Whom also we have had access by faith into this grace in which we have been standing; and we rejoice in hope of the glory of God.
Well; by their unbelief they were broken off, but you have been standing by faith. Do not cherish lofty thoughts; but fear.
Now I make known to you, brethren, the Gospel which I proclaimed to you, which also ye received, in which also ye have been standing;
Now He Who confirmeth us with you in Christ, and anointed us, is God;
For freedom did Christ make us free; stand fast, therefore, and be not entangled again in a yoke of bondage.
Therefore, my brethren, beloved and longed for, my joy and crown, so stand fast in the Lord, beloved.
Epaphras, who is from among you, salutes you, a servant of Christ Jesus, always striving in your behalf in his prayers, that ye may stand perfect and fully assured in all the will of God.
So, then, brethren, stand fast, and hold the instructions which ye were taught, whether through speech, or through letter of ours.
Be ye also patient; establish your hearts, because the coming of the Lord has drawn near.
Through Sylvanus, our faithful brother, as I consider him, I wrote to you briefly, exhorting, and testifying that this is the true grace of God; within which stand ye.
A temptation has not taken you, except such as is common to man; but God is faithful, Who will not suffer you to be tempted above what ye are able, but will with the temptation make also the way of escape, that ye may be able to bear it.
